The size of West Ipswich is approximately 0.7 square kilometres. There are 2 parks, covering nearly 0.1% of the total area. The population of West Ipswich in 2016 was 494 people. By 2021 the population was 512 showing a population growth of 3.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in West Ipswich is 50-59 years. Households in West Ipswich are primarily single parents and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in West Ipswich work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 40.20% of the homes in West Ipswich were owner-occupied compared with 40.50% in 2016.
